KPT CPTwin.plus — Basel-Stadt
Basel-Stadt: the CPTwin.plus model from KPT costs CHF 637.00 a month for an adult with a CHF 300 deductible and accident cover, in 2026. The table below gives the whole grid: every age band, every deductible, with and without accident cover.
At CHF 637.00, CPTwin.plus is not the lowest premium here: CSS goes down to CHF 575.90. A named model does not guarantee the best price — it guarantees a care pathway.
On average, CPTwin.plus costs CHF 1'077.60 less per year than KPT's basic insurance in the same place, for exactly the same cover defined by law. In exchange, you accept the model's care pathway.
The full grid
Adult (26 and over)
| Deductible | With accident | Without accident |
|---|---|---|
| 300 | CHF 637.00 | CHF 592.40 |
| 500 | CHF 625.40 | CHF 581.60 |
| 1'000 | CHF 596.20 | CHF 554.50 |
| 1'500 | CHF 567.00 | CHF 527.30 |
| 2'500 | CHF 508.70 | CHF 473.10 |
Young adult (19–25)
| Deductible | With accident | Without accident |
|---|---|---|
| 300 | CHF 513.40 | CHF 477.50 |
| 500 | CHF 501.80 | CHF 466.70 |
| 1'000 | CHF 472.60 | CHF 439.50 |
| 1'500 | CHF 443.40 | CHF 412.40 |
| 2'500 | CHF 385.10 | CHF 358.10 |
Child (0–18)
| Deductible | With accident | Without accident |
|---|---|---|
| 0 | CHF 148.30 | CHF 137.90 |
| 200 | CHF 138.40 | CHF 128.70 |
| 400 | CHF 128.50 | CHF 119.50 |
| 600 | CHF 118.50 | CHF 110.20 |
